Why Lamine Yamal Became a 2026 FIFA World Cup Champion: 10 Reasons Spain’s Young Star Defined the Tournament

Posted on July 22, 2026July 22, 2026 by Santiago Leon

Lamine Yamal entered the 2026 FIFA World Cup as one of football’s brightest young talents. By the end of the tournament, he had cemented his place among the sport’s elite after helping Spain capture its second FIFA World Cup title.

At just 19 years old, Yamal combined exceptional skill, maturity, and consistency throughout the tournament. His ability to influence matches in multiple ways made him one of Spain’s most important players from the group stage through the World Cup Final.

Here are the 10 biggest reasons Lamine Yamal became one of the defining figures of Spain’s championship run.

1. He Became Spain’s Primary Attacking Threat

Throughout the tournament, Yamal was the focal point of Spain’s attack. Whether taking on defenders, creating scoring opportunities, or finding space between defensive lines, he consistently gave opposing teams problems.

His pace and confidence on the ball forced defenders to adjust their shape, opening space for teammates across the pitch.

2. He Produced in the Knockout Stage

Winning a World Cup requires delivering when the pressure is highest, and Yamal did exactly that.

Spain navigated a difficult knockout path that included victories over:

  • Portugal (Round of 16)
  • Belgium (Quarterfinals)
  • France (Semifinals)
  • Argentina (Final)

Against every opponent, Yamal remained one of Spain’s most dangerous attacking players.
